What is CVE-2026-21510?
CVE-2026-21510 is a high vulnerability published on February 10, 2026. Protection mechanism failure in Windows Shell allows an unauthorized attacker to bypass a security feature over a network.
When was CVE-2026-21510 disclosed?
CVE-2026-21510 was first published in the National Vulnerability Database on February 10, 2026, with the most recent update on February 11, 2026. EchelonGraph re-ingests CVE updates from NVD on a 2-hour cycle, so this page reflects the latest published state.
Is CVE-2026-21510 actively exploited?
Yes. CISA added CVE-2026-21510 to the Known Exploited Vulnerabilities catalog on February 10, 2026, affecting Microsoft Windows. KEV listing indicates confirmed exploitation in the wild; this CVE warrants immediate patching attention.
What is the CVSS score of CVE-2026-21510?
CVE-2026-21510 has a CVSS v3 base score of 8.8 (NVD). EchelonGraph synthesises NVD + CISA KEV + FIRST EPSS + GHSA into a combined EG score of 9.0.
